    I'd like to request a help in regard to one of my favorites gadgets - Black and Dark Notes.

    This is the original URL of the product: Windows Live Gallery

    I downloaded some updates, restarted my notebook and it was gone. Later on, I found out that it didn't disappear, it's still there, just invisible. Look at the screenshot below to fully understand the situation. The updates I installed before this happened were these 3: KB2484033, KB2387530 and IE9.

    The image shows the current bugged appearance, invisible gadget exposed by pressing Windows + G and the previous intact version.

    Had the same problem with that gadget after I installed IE9.

    Here's the fix:

    Install Notepad++ (free app) if you don't already have it.
    go to "C:\Users\<your username>\AppData\Local\Microsoft\Windows Sidebar"
    open gadgets folder
    open the appropriate gadget folder for the black & dark notes gadget
    open the en US folder
    open the js folder
    Edit the "notes.js" and "settings.js" files which are found in the js folder as follows by first opening each file (one at a time) in NotePad++ (referred to above).

    For each of these two files use the encoding menu in Notepad++ and set the encoding to "UTF-8 without BOM" and then save each file....

    Now simply re-add (re-install) the gadget and everything should be back to normal.

    (Don't forget to use the windows key and G to find the still screwed up version of the black and dark notes gadget which should still be lurking on your desktop and remove it.)

    Worked for me.
